At the recent Warhammer Skulls Showcase, Auroch Digital revealed that Warhammer Survivors will be coming to the Google Play Store and the Apple Store later this year, in addition to PC (via Steam and GOG), PS5, Xbox Series X|S and Nintendo Switch 1 and 2. They’ve also announced that a new Steam demo is available to play now. There’s also a brand-new trailer (see below) showcasing two newly revealed enemy factions – the Death Guard and the Blades of Khorne.

This latest trailer takes a rather chaotic turn as it introduces the vile Death Guard and the bloodthirsty and savage Blades of Khorne, both devout worshippers of the dark gods of Chaos. Fortunately, there are new champions ready to stand against them, including Lord-Commander Bastian Carthalos and the saviours of Cinderfall, Callis and Toll from the Age of Sigmar universe, and Saint Celestine, a revered Sister of Battle from the Warhammer 40,000 universe. Bastian will wield the mighty Uskavar the Sunderer weapons, while Celestine is equipped with the daemon slaying Weapon of the Matriarch.

Also revealed in the trailer is the new extremis boss, a Great Unclean One. This greater daemon corrupts the halls of the Gallowdark with his fetid power and players will need some hefty firepower to take on this behemoth. There’s also a new Hobby Table stage, where players fight a mixture of enemy factions amongst the pots of paints and various tools of a Games Workshop hobbyist.

In the new Steam demo, players can take command of Malum Caedo as he takes on swarms of Tyranids on the wastelands of an Imperial Bastion, whilst the legendary Stormcast Eternal warrior, Neave Blacktalon, slays Skaven across the plains of The Great Parch.
